Sewer scoping is the way a sewer system is checked out with a small, waterproof camera. It has the ability to identify any problems, preventing unwanted surprises after the property is purchased. You can save significant time and money in the end by performing an inspection.
A sewer scope camera is a small, waterproof, high-definition camera that's stuck onto a flexible cable and inserted into a property's sewer line to check for potential problems or damage. Equipped with a high-powered light source, the camera takes images and video footage of the inside of the sewer line, which is displayed on a screen in real-time. Sewer scoping inspectors can track the camera's location inside the sewer line by checking the cable at regular intervals. Sewer scope cameras are made to provide a thorough look at the sewer line's condition, allowing for early identification and remediation of possible problems or damage.
During a sewer scope inspection, the inspector will check for blockages, cracks, leaks, or other damage to the sewer line. The camera will also reveal the overall condition of the sewer line, including its age, materials, and any indications of wear and tear. Normally, sewer scoping inspectors are qualified to use specialized equipment. The inspection takes between 30 minutes to several hours, depending on the complexity and size of the sewer line.
